Frequently Asked Questions

What unique spa treatments can I find in Hot Springs that utilize the local mineral waters?

Many spas in Hot Springs, MT, are built around the town's natural geothermal mineral springs. You can find unique treatments like geothermal mineral soaks, where you relax in private tubs filled with the naturally hot, mineral-rich water. Some spas also offer mud wraps using local clays or massages that incorporate heated stones warmed by the geothermal springs. These treatments are designed to harness the therapeutic properties of the local waters, known for helping with relaxation and soothing sore muscles.

How does the pricing for spa services in Hot Springs compare to larger cities?

Generally, you'll find that spa services in Hot Springs are more affordable than in major metropolitan areas. While prices vary by spa, a standard one-hour massage might range from $85 to $110, which is often less than you'd pay in a city. The smaller, locally-owned businesses here have lower overhead, which can translate to better value. It's always a good idea to check individual spa websites or call ahead for their specific service menus and current pricing, as some may offer special packages, especially during the quieter off-season months.

What is the best way to book an appointment, and how far in advance should I plan?

Due to Hot Springs being a small town with a limited number of spas, booking in advance is highly recommended, especially on weekends or during tourist season. The best method is to call the spa directly, as this allows you to discuss your needs and ask any questions. While some spas may offer online booking, calling is often more reliable here. For a weekend visit, try to book at least one to two weeks ahead. If you're visiting during a holiday or a local event, even earlier planning is wise to secure your preferred time.

Are there any local considerations I should know about before visiting a spa in Hot Springs?

Yes, a few local tips can enhance your visit. First, the pace of life here is relaxed, so plan for a leisurely experience rather than a rushed one. Second, cell service can be spotty in and around Hot Springs, so it's a good idea to have written directions or a map. Many visitors combine their spa day with a soak in one of the public pools, like Symes Hot Springs Hotel, so you might want to bring a swimsuit. Finally, the town is very casual, so there's no need for fancy attire; comfort is key. Embrace the quiet, small-town atmosphere as part of the overall rejuvenating experience.
